The picturesque seaside village of Mohlos lies on the north coast of Crete, 33 km east of Agios Nikolaos and the same distance west of Sitia.
The inhabitants have been farmers and fishermen since antiquity, while the tourism industry is a more recent occupation.
The village has very good tavernas, mini markets, cafes, bars, car hire companies, etc.
The nearby villages are clean and pretty, preserving the traditional way of life, while the inhabitants are very courteous and hospitable.
